Seattle's Island Experience - Cruise, Show & Salmon Bake in the Spirit of Northwest Natives

Since 1962, guests have visited Tillicum Village for the fresh salmon dinner and to experience Northwest Coast Native American Culture. Argosy has been a proud partner of Tillicum, providing the boat transportation to and from Blake Island for all of these years. Beginning in April 2009, Argosy began running the day-to-day operations. Rest assured that the same great product and entertainment will remain a part of your island experience.

Your 4-hour adventure begins with an Argosy cruise on Puget Sound to Blake Island. Here, you'll make your way up a path strewn with clam shells bleached by the sun. Enjoy an appetizer of clams and nectar followed by your buffet meal, with a new menu for 2010!. Tillicum Village Guests can watch whole salmon being cooked on cedar stakes over an alder-wood fire in the traditional Northwest Coast Indian Style.

As you finish your meal, the lights dim while the myth and magic come to life in the spellbinding performance featuring the Tillicum Village dancers. Originally developed by Greg Thompson Productions, leads visitors through an enchanting tour of the customs, beliefs and dances of the Northwest Coast Indians.

After the show, you'll have free time to stroll the grounds and gift shop the area before returning to Seattle.

2010 Tillicum Village Menu

Chef Ron Arbour, Executive Chef for the Royal Argosy, has developed a delicious and intriguing menu for the 2010 season. In addition to the traditional salmon, Chef Ron has added items to create a wonderful Northwest feast:

 

Steamed Clams in Nectar
As you disembark the boat join other guests for a welcoming mug of steamed clams in broth with a touch of butter and onions – delicious! As is tradition at Tillicum, the used shells are crushed under foot to create the beautiful pathway.

Traditional Alder Baked Salmon
Savor this centuries-old treat! Our salmon, baked around alder wood fires on cedar stakes, is unlike anything you have ever tasted. Taking approximately one hour to bake slowly to perfection, the salmon retains moisture and takes on a wonderful mild flavor unique to this style of cooking. Served with our signature Juniper Berry Seasoning.
